It means that manufacturers may well set the fueling of the bike to meet emissions tests and regulations even though those settings do not give maximum performance. Basically the performance of the bike may be held back by the fact it has to meet certain regulations.

out of interest why aren't the optimum settings there from the get go ?
My dealer said because that supposedly damages the cat more. That's why they don't advertise this feature as if everyone starts setting it to 14 and their cats start failing Yamaha will have to replace them under warranty which would cost them a small fortune.
